Fossil Otodus Shark Tooth on Matrix Group

EOCENE PERIOD, CIRCA 56-33 MILLION YEARS B.P.

3 1/4 - 3 1/2 in. (893 grams total, 84-90 mm).

Comprising three Otodus obliquus teeth set on individual matrices. [3, No Reserve]

Provenance

From a Cambridgeshire, UK, collection.
